Kérastase Genesis
10 results
Sort by
- Default
- Popularity
- Price: Low to high
- Price: High to low
- A - Z
- Newest Arrivals
- Percentage Discount
Price Range Selected
£15 - £150
0
selected
- Hair Loss and Thinning (8)
0
selected
- Thinning (10)
0
selected
- Heat Protection (3)
- Thickening (8)